End of the acetylene gas leak near Laval station

The acetylene gas leak ends in the basement of a construction site near the Laval station, this Wednesday August 24, 2022, the bottle containing this flammable and highly reactive gas is now empty. Firefighters dispatched to the scene since 2:30 p.m. continue to spray it to lower its temperature. They also check that no gas pockets have appeared, while waiting the arrival of an Air Liquide technician to handle this bottle, scheduled for 5:30 p.m..

Substitute bus

Part of the district is still closed: avenue Robert Buron, rue Magenta and the station square. Access to the pedestrian bridge, above the station tracks, is however authorized. TER rail traffic is still interrupted. On the other hand, the firefighters gave their agreement for the passage of the TGVs on a track, the one furthest from the gas leak. The SNCF indicates the establishment of substitute buses.
